2). - Imitative : Parroting is expected. It is simply the ability to parrot back a word or phrase or a
sentence. Example : word repetition task, test-takers hear : beat/bit , bat/vat. Scoring scale for
repetition tasks :
2 acceptable pronunciation
1 comprehensible, partially correct
0 silence, seriously incorrect.
- Interactive : Multiple Conversational exchanges are expected. These tasks require a long stretches of
discussion and are typically more interpersonal in nature.
Example :
Interviews : warm-up, level check, probe, wind down, role - plays games.

3). - Scanning : is a reading technique which is done by looking at the most important details of a text
in a quick manner. Allow readers to locate “ specific information” like names,dates, places, statistics, or
facts which are usually noticeable in a text. Skips a large section or part of a text. Ex : bus ticket,
wedding invittaion, pie graph.
- skimming : is also speed type of reading. Focuses on the “main idea” or “ general overview” of a text.
Compels readers to find the “topic sentence” which summarizes the whole text itself . doesn’t give
much attention to small details present in a text. Ex : reading newspaper, magazine, travel brochure.
